Description
  • Conduct thorough evaluations of patients in varied settings, crafting tailored treatment plans to cater to individual needs.
  • Implement effective physical therapy strategies focusing on enhancing mobility, strength, balance, and overall function.
  • Engage in collaboration with nursing staff, physicians, and rehab professionals to secure optimal patient outcomes.
  • Empower patients and their families through education regarding therapeutic objectives, discharge planning, and home exercise regimens.
  • Document assessment outcomes, treatment modalities, and progress rigorously in alignment with facility standards and regulations.
  • Contribute actively to interdisciplinary care team meetings and conference discussions to maintain a seamless care experience.
Education
  • A Doctorate in Physical Therapy (DPT) or comparable degree from a respected institution.
Certifications
  • Current state licensure as a Physical Therapist
  • CPR certification is desirable
  • Extra certifications in specialty areas (such as neurological or geriatric) are beneficial, yet not mandatory
Skills
  • Preferred prior experience in a similar role.
  • A strong ability to address the needs of patients facing intricate medical and mobility challenges.
  • Excellent communication capabilities and an aptitude for teamwork.
  • Proficiency in using digital documentation and clinical systems.
